Joshua Phoho Setipa

[1] He completed a Bachelor of Arts (BA) in Public Administration and Political Science at the National University of Lesotho.

[9] Setipa worked as a senior consultant at the World Bank from 2017 to 2018 and was tasked with overseeing projects in the West African Region.

[11] He left the post to run for parliament in the Semena #75 Constituency for the newly created Revolution for Prosperity Party in the 2022 Lesotho General Election.

[12] In 2022, he joined the Commonwealth Secretariat as senior director of strategy, portfolio, partnerships and digital, and secretary to the board of governors.
